  2. Herniated disk - Symptoms and causes - Mayo Clinic

    www.mayoclinic.org/diseases-conditions/herniated-disk/symptoms-causes/syc-20354095

    If your herniated disk is in your lower back, you'll typically feel pain in your lower back, buttocks, thigh and calf. You might have pain in part of your foot as well. For a herniated disk in your neck, you'll typically feel the most pain in your shoulder and arm.

  4. Bulging disk vs. herniated disk: What's the difference?

    www.mayoclinic.org/diseases-conditions/herniated-disk/expert-answers/bulging...

    A herniated disk, on the other hand, results when a crack in the tough outer layer of cartilage allows some of the softer inner cartilage to stick out of the disk. Herniated disks also are called ruptured disks or slipped disks.

  5. Sciatica - Symptoms and causes - Mayo Clinic

    www.mayoclinic.org/diseases-conditions/sciatica/symptoms-causes/syc-20377435

    Sciatica occurs when the nerve roots to the sciatic nerve become pinched. The cause is usually a herniated disk in the spine or an overgrowth of bone, sometimes called bone spurs, on the spinal bones. More rarely, a tumor can put pressure on the nerve.

  7. Mayo Clinic Q and A: Herniated disk symptoms often effectively...

    newsnetwork.mayoclinic.org/discussion/mayo-clinic-q-and-a-herniated-disk...

    A herniated disk happens when some of the center pushes out through a crack in the outer portion of the disk. A herniated disk may irritate or compress a nearby spinal nerve root. The result can be back pain, along with pain, numbness or weakness in an arm or leg.

  9. Pinched nerve - Symptoms and causes - Mayo Clinic

    www.mayoclinic.org/diseases-conditions/pinched-nerve/symptoms-causes/syc-20354746

    For example, a herniated disk in the lower spine may put pressure on a nerve root. This may cause pain that radiates down the back of the leg. A pinched nerve in the wrist can lead to pain and numbness in the hand and fingers, known as carpal tunnel syndrome.
